I bought this bib to wear during Pennsylvania's shoulder seasons and I cannot be more impressed. The fit is true. It is very comfortable and doesn't twist, gather, or chafe while riding - it just stretches and stays put. At first I thought they looked thin, but I swear I cannot feel any wind through them. I also cannot feel the air temperature on my legs if I'm riding in 60° or 40° weather (I haven't tried warmer or colder yet) - even on a long descent. The branding is subtle; not obnoxious. The chamois is enough for my 20 mile ride, but I usually feel every mile approaching 30. Overall, I'm thrilled.

I’m always skeptical of thermal gear. It seems like they are one of two things: 1. Super bulky and uncomfortable to move around in or 2. Not warm. Either one of these makes me not motivated to go out in freezing temps. With these bibs however, you get the warmth you need and it honestly feels comfortable. It’s definitely not bulky and while the material is thick to keep you warm, in no way is it restricting in your movement. I couldn’t be more impressed with these bibs. It really makes you forget about the freezing temps. And it goes without saying the chamois is comfortable and form fitting. Surprisingly, I’ve even gotten use out of the pockets on the sides of the legs as a way to quickly stow away my phone or wallet while I’m putting on my other layers before my ride. If you’re at all thinking about getting these bibs, go for it. I can’t recommend them enough.
